Method: projects.initializeSettings

יוצר משאבים עבור הגדרות שטרם הוגדרו.

נכון לעכשיו, זה יוצר משאב יחיד: דלי של Google Cloud Storage, שישמש כדלי ברירת המחדל עבור פרויקט זה. הדלי נוצר בפרויקט אחסון משלו של FTL. פרט למקרים נדירים, קריאה לשיטה זו במקביל ממספר לקוחות תיצור רק דלי בודד. על מנת למנוע חיובי אחסון מיותרים, הדלי מוגדר למחוק אוטומטית אובייקטים מעל 90 יום.

הדלי נוצר עם ההרשאות הבאות: - גישת בעלים לבעלי פרויקט אחסון מרכזי (בבעלות FTL) - גישת כותב לבעלים/עורכים של פרויקט לקוח - גישת קוראים לצופים בפרויקט לקוח ברירת המחדל של ACL על אובייקטים שנוצרו בדלי היא: - גישת בעלים לבעלים של פרויקט אחסון מרכזי - גישת קוראים לבעלים/עורכים/צופים בפרויקט לקוח ראה תיעוד של Google Cloud Storage לפרטים נוספים.

אם כבר קיימת ערכת דלי ברירת מחדל והפרויקט יכול לגשת לדלי, קריאה זו אינה עושה דבר. עם זאת, אם לפרויקט אין הרשאה לגשת לדלי או שהדלי נמחק, ייווצר דלי חדש.

עשוי להחזיר כל קודי שגיאה קנוניים, כולל הקודים הבאים:

  • PERMISSION_DENIED - אם המשתמש אינו מורשה לכתוב לפרויקט
  • כל קוד שגיאה שהועלה על ידי Google Cloud Storage

בקשת HTTP

POST https://toolresults.googleapis.com/toolresults/v1beta3/projects/{projectId}:initializeSettings

כתובת האתר משתמשת בתחביר Transcoding gRPC .

פרמטרים של נתיב

פרמטרים
projectId

string

מזהה פרויקט.

נדרש.

גוף הבקשה

גוף הבקשה חייב להיות ריק.

גוף תגובה

אם זה מצליח, גוף התגובה מכיל מופע של ProjectSettings .

היקפי הרשאה

דורש את היקף ה-OAuth הבא:

  • https://www.googleapis.com/auth/cloud-platform

למידע נוסף, עיין בסקירת האימות .